APsystems microinverters work at the panel level, which means shading from a tree line or a nearby building doesn't pull down the entire array the way a string inverter would. On a farmyard where multiple structures cast shadows at different times of day, that matters. Electrical Site Review for Stettler County Properties
Voltage Rise
Voltage rise happens when a solar system exports power into a distribution line that already sits near the upper end of its operating range. In rural areas, distribution lines serving multiple properties can run at higher voltages than urban lines, which affects how much a solar system can export before the inverter clips output to stay within acceptable limits. We assess local line conditions and factor voltage rise into system sizing decisions before finalizing a design.
Single-Phase vs Three-Phase
Rural properties in Alberta are served by either single-phase or three-phase electrical service, depending on what the utility installed when the property was originally built. Three-phase service is common on larger farming operations with heavy motor loads, while most residential acreages run single-phase. The service type affects which inverters are compatible and what the maximum system capacity can be, so we confirm the service configuration as part of every site assessment.
Panel Infrastructure
Many rural properties in this part of Alberta have electrical panels that were installed decades ago, when the property's load was smaller. We inspect breaker capacity and panel age early in the design process, because a panel that's already near capacity can't safely support a solar system without an upgrade. If the existing panel isn't adequate, we scope the upgrade as part of the project so you have a complete cost picture before anything is ordered.
Service Entrance Review
The service entrance and meter base are the connection points between FortisAlberta's distribution system and the property's wiring. For the micro-generation application, FortisAlberta requires that the meter base meet their current installation standards, and an older or damaged base may require replacement before the application can proceed. We assess the service entrance as part of the site review so any required upgrades are identified and scoped before the application is submitted.

Typical Load Profiles We Design For Near Stettler County
Home and Heated Shop
A residence combined with a heated shop is one of the most common load profiles we design for in this area. The shop typically adds electric heating, compressors, welding circuits, and lighting, which pushes combined consumption well above a house-only load and often puts the system requirement in the 12 to 15 kW range. We size from the 12-month usage graph on your most recent power bill and from a walk-through of what's running in the shop.
Grain Operation with Dryers
Properties with grain drying equipment carry seasonal load spikes that don't appear evenly across every month's bill. A grain dryer running at fall harvest draws a heavy load over a compressed time window, and a property with a dryer and a residence often needs a system in the 12 to 15 kW range to offset it meaningfully. We work from your most recent power bill and confirm grain handling load separately during the site review.
Acreage Residence
An acreage home without a working farm operation still tends to use more power than a town property, especially with electric heating, a water well pump, and a detached garage or outbuilding. A system in the 8 to 10 kW range is a common starting point for this load profile, confirmed from your most recent power bill and a site assessment. The design process is the same as for a larger farm, just working from a smaller total load.
